Main Responsibilities:

- Greeting our customers and making sure they have a great experience as you fuel and wash vehicles

- Performing vehicle readiness inspections to make sure tires, fluids, and other basic maintenance items are done

- Helping make sure our facilities are clean, safe environments for our customers and associates

- Building your skills through training and hands-on coaching to perform minor repairs such as installing mounted tires, replacing or rotating tires and performing preventive maintenance repairs

- Completing other projects and tasks as assigned by supervisor

- As this position requires driving Penske and customer vehicles, it is regulated by the DOT and requires a current driver qualification file to be maintained as required by the role. The driver qualification file includes: an annual motor vehicle records (MVR) check, a successfully completed DOT Physical, and Safety Performance History records request from prior employers in the last 3 years. Additionally, CDL holders will have a DOT Drug Screening within 30 days of start and subject to a FMCSA Clearinghouse review.
